Pirates sweep Bobcats, Hornets to wrap up regular season; Cutenese collects win No. 500

FULLERTON -- It was a historic wrap-up to the regular season for head coach Chuck Cutenese and the Orange Coast College women's volleyball team as the Pirates wrapped things up on the road with victories over Saddleback on Thursday and Fullerton on Tuesday.

With Thursday's 25-22, 25-16, 25-17 win over the Bobcats, Cutenese joined an exclusive club by capturing his 500th career win, joining only a handful of coaches all time to reach such a milestone. 

Against the Bobcats, Emma Honea has continued her fine end-of-season play by leading OCC with 14 kills, while Brisa Zapata-Reaves added 13 kills to go along with 11 digs.

Libero Emily Payne anchored the defense with 23 digs, while teammate Leah Thibault added 15. The setter duo of Grace Holmgren and Kylie Terakawa combined for 32 assists.

In the win over the Hornets -- No. 501 for Cutenese -- the middle blockers highlighted the night as Paige Cutwright led all hitters with 13 kills on just 17 attempts with one error for an incredible .706 hitting percentage. She also added seven total blocks. Fellow middle blocker, Natalia Brandlin, had eight kills and eight total blocks, seventh-most for one match in OCC history.

With the two road wins to wrap up the regular season, Coast (19-5, 12-4 in the Orange Empire Conference) finished alone in second place in the always-tough OEC, one match ahead of third-place Santa Ana (18-5, 11-5) and three behind conference-champ Irvine Valley (19-4, 15-1).
